ANDROID: GKI: Update ABI with virtual_device symbols

Leaf changes summary: 450 artifacts changed
Changed leaf types summary: 4 leaf types changed
Removed/Changed/Added functions summary: 0 Removed, 438 Changed, 1 Added function
Removed/Changed/Added variables summary: 0 Removed, 6 Changed, 1 Added variable

1 Added function:

  [A] 'function int __traceiter_gpu_mem_total(void*, uint32_t, uint32_t, uint64_t)'

438 functions with some sub-type change:

  [C] 'function sk_buff* __alloc_skb(unsigned int, gfp_t, int, int)' at skbuff.c:182:1 has some sub-type changes:
    CRC (modversions) changed from 0xfd1708c0 to 0x6e6cd7df

  [C] 'function sk_buff* __cfg80211_alloc_event_skb(wiphy*, wireless_dev*, nl80211_commands, nl80211_attrs, unsigned int, int, int, gfp_t)' at nl80211.c:10265:1 has some sub-type changes:
    CRC (modversions) changed from 0x3586dfd7 to 0x15664597

  [C] 'function sk_buff* __cfg80211_alloc_reply_skb(wiphy*, nl80211_commands, nl80211_attrs, int)' at nl80211.c:13787:1 has some sub-type changes:
    CRC (modversions) changed from 0xf3ea1f25 to 0x1925a82

  ... 435 omitted; 438 symbols have only CRC changes

1 Added variable:

  [A] 'tracepoint __tracepoint_gpu_mem_total'

6 Changed variables:

  [C] 'net init_net' was changed at net_namespace.c:47:1:
    size of symbol changed from 4288 to 4224
    CRC (modversions) changed from 0xaab61b00 to 0x163d1189
    type of variable changed:
      type size changed from 34304 to 33792 (in bits)
      1 data member deletion:
        'netns_ieee802154_lowpan net::ieee802154_lowpan', at offset 18944 (in bits) at net_namespace.h:131:1
      there are data member changes:
        10 ('netns_nf net::nf' .. 'netns_bpf net::bpf') offsets changed (by -128 bits)
        4 ('netns_xfrm net::xfrm' .. 'sock* net::diag_nlsk') offsets changed (by -512 bits)
      272 impacted interfaces

  [C] 'pid_namespace init_pid_ns' was changed at pid.c:75:1:
    CRC (modversions) changed from 0x486b366 to 0x811ce7fd

  [C] 'task_struct init_task' was changed at init_task.c:64:1:
    CRC (modversions) changed from 0xb1ab451d to 0xce0185e2

  [C] 'task_group root_task_group' was changed at core.c:7251:1:
    CRC (modversions) changed from 0x47f714e8 to 0xf59cfaca

  ... 2 omitted; 5 symbols have only CRC changes

'struct ndisc_options at ndisc.h:111:1' changed:
  type size changed from 1408 to 1216 (in bits)
  1 data member deletion:
    'nd_opt_hdr* ndisc_options::nd_802154_opt_array[3]', at offset 1216 (in bits) at ndisc.h:120:1
  272 impacted interfaces

'struct net at net_namespace.h:56:1' changed:
  details were reported earlier

'struct typec_partner at class.c:32:1' changed:
  type size hasn't changed
  1 data member insertion:
    'u16 typec_partner::pd_revision', at offset 6304 (in bits) at class.c:40:1
  10 impacted interfaces

'struct typec_partner_desc at typec.h:186:1' changed:
  type size changed from 128 to 192 (in bits)
  1 data member insertion:
    'u16 typec_partner_desc::pd_revision', at offset 128 (in bits) at typec.h:200:1
  one impacted interface

Bug: 154525079
Signed-off-by: Yiwei Zhang <zzyiwei@google.com>
Change-Id: I3a66320e1178cdbc2b6bd8dfa192f75db2394136
This commit is contained in:
Yiwei Zhang
2021-02-02 21:15:09 +00:00
parent bd3983c8a8
commit 8d83de73e2

File diff suppressed because it is too large Load Diff